Step 1
Preheat oven to 400 F. Prepare a 9-inch by 13-inch casserole dish by spraying lightly with cooking spray.
Step 2
Whisk together the eggs, egg whites and yogurt in a large mixing bowl until smooth. Add the ham, bell peppers, onion, garlic powder, salt and pepper. Stir together well.
Step 3
Transfer the egg mixture to the casserole dish. Top with cheese then bake 25-28 minutes or until the casserole is done and the top is golden brown.
Step 4
Remove from the oven and let the casserole sit for 15 minutes before slicing and serve. Serve topped with sliced green onions and Sriracha.
